Searched refs:zap_flags (Results 1 - 5 of 5) sorted by relevance

/linux-master/include/linux/
H A Dhugetlb.h145 struct page *ref_page, zap_flags_t zap_flags);
480 zap_flags_t zap_flags)
477 __unmap_hugepage_range(struct mmu_gather *tlb, struct vm_area_struct *vma, unsigned long start, unsigned long end, struct page *ref_page, zap_flags_t zap_flags) argument
H A Dmm.h2320 zap_flags_t zap_flags; /* Extra flags for zapping */ member in struct:zap_details
/linux-master/mm/
H A Dhugetlb.c5665 struct page *ref_page, zap_flags_t zap_flags)
5726 !(zap_flags & ZAP_FLAG_DROP_MARKER))
5761 !(zap_flags & ZAP_FLAG_DROP_MARKER))
5834 zap_flags_t zap_flags = details ? details->zap_flags : 0; local
5839 if (zap_flags & ZAP_FLAG_UNMAP) { /* final unmap */
5860 zap_flags_t zap_flags)
5871 __unmap_hugepage_range(&tlb, vma, start, end, ref_page, zap_flags);
5663 __unmap_hugepage_range(struct mmu_gather *tlb, struct vm_area_struct *vma, unsigned long start, unsigned long end, struct page *ref_page, zap_flags_t zap_flags) argument
5858 unmap_hugepage_range(struct vm_area_struct *vma, unsigned long start, unsigned long end, struct page *ref_page, zap_flags_t zap_flags) argument
H A Dmemory.c1440 return details->zap_flags & ZAP_FLAG_DROP_MARKER;
1833 zap_flags_t zap_flags = details ? local
1834 details->zap_flags : 0;
1836 NULL, zap_flags);
1871 .zap_flags = ZAP_FLAG_DROP_MARKER | ZAP_FLAG_UNMAP,
3716 details.zap_flags = ZAP_FLAG_DROP_MARKER;
/linux-master/fs/hugetlbfs/
H A Dinode.c556 zap_flags_t zap_flags)
575 unmap_hugepage_range(vma, v_start, v_end, NULL, zap_flags);
555 hugetlb_vmdelete_list(struct rb_root_cached *root, pgoff_t start, pgoff_t end, zap_flags_t zap_flags) argument

Completed in 191 milliseconds